Youth Ministry Responsibilities
Discipleship Tools: Prepare comprehensive small group materials for each age group LifeGroup leader and curate the Wednesday night youth service worship sets.
Team Communication: Communicate weekly ministry plans directly to your adult youth leaders.
LifeGroup Hospitality: Coordinate weekly meal plans with scheduled LifeGroups, managing expected student attendance, food drop-offs, and volunteer serving needs.
Pastoral Presence: Provide relational pastoral care through counseling sessions scheduled outside of the regular 6:00 PM – 8:00 PM Wednesday youth window.
Milestone Support: Attend local milestone and special student events (baccalaureate, graduations, or major surgeries), collaborating directly with Jerick and Darren.
Major Events: Plan, organize, and execute annual Youth Camp as well as seasonal youth events (e.g., Ski Trips, Super Bowl parties, New Year’s Eve parties).
Logistics: Submit detailed plans for any off-campus youth events at least 30 days in advance.
Worship Ministry Responsibilities
Setlist Architecture: Prepare the Sunday morning worship setlists and communicate with vocalists during the week prior regarding song selections and leadership assignments.
Scheduling & Rotations: Manage and schedule weekly rotations for vocalists, band members, and the full media/tech crew (sound, camera, and computer operators).
Technical Excellence: Conduct weekly soundchecks, run backing tracks through the system, adjust audio parameters as needed, and balance vocals and instruments.
Stage Stewardship: Maintain a tidy and professional stage environment, ensuring all equipment is well-maintained and mic stands are highly organized.
Spiritual & Professional Growth: Spend dedicated time in personal worship and attend at least one professional worship conference annually to bring fresh vision back to CCF.
Generations Facility & Global Responsibilities
Space Coordination: Manage and calendar the event schedule for the Generations Building, coordinating CCF events, birthday parties, and community gatherings.
Strategic Events: Plan and execute a targeted number of community-wide Generations events per calendar year, including moving 2 Sunday morning services into the Generations Building annually.
Facility Stewardship: Manage the Generations kitchen environment, keeping refrigerator contents current and maintaining oven and microwave cleanliness.
Administrative Accountability: Maintain healthy organizational boundaries by creating weekly supplies/food purchase lists to submit to Emily by Friday, and pre-approving all ministry purchases with the Senior Pastor before buying.
Staff Unity: Attend assigned professional development conferences (online and in-person) for youth and worship, and assist the broader staff with major all-church events (e.g., Women’s dinners, Easter Sunrise services) as a team player.
